Gabe metal print by Carol Russell.   Bring your artwork to life with the stylish lines and added depth of a metal print. Your image gets printed directly onto a sheet of 1/16" thick aluminum. The aluminum sheet is offset from the wall by a 3/4" thick wooden frame which is attached to the back. The high gloss of the aluminum sheet complements the rich colors of any image to produce stunning results.

It all began with brown paper lunch bags.... I have been drawing and painting since I can remember. I especially love drawing and painting animals. When my son was in elementary school I drew a different picture on his brown paper lunch bag everyday. These were cartoon characters in full color that covered the entire bag. When I visited the school the children would ask if I would draw them a lunch bag. That is kind of what gave me the idea to paint on bags. Since those days, my son is now in high school, my specialty has become working with light metallic colors on a black background. Each bag is an original and is as special as the pet I paint.
